that was a thing with me, shopping around with seed prices in mind. In retrospect I was tripping over dollars to pick up nickels I felt.

when I buy a proven cannabis cup winner and pay, say 50 bucks for it, and it germs and it stays with me for years.....its cost is pennies, considering many more seeds, clones, cultures can be had. That 50 dollars represents one bud on one branch on the first plant. I cant take in clones for the risk of destroying my garden with mites even once.  The initial expenditure feels high but at test time its always been worth it to me, regardless of what I've paid, and I've paid more than that for one seed from seedbay/breedbay, and believe me, its still well worth the cost of acquiring some one off from a favorite breeder-to me.

  a little breeder homework, some youtube interviews, and some cup winner reading stats... these go a long way to not getting bummed on a genetic choice. A hermie, squirrelly auto has pizzzed me off a few times, but no biggy in the long run.
